Detectives have launched a murder investigation after a teenage boy was killed in Wolverhampton last night (29 June). Police were called by ambulance colleagues to Mount Road in Lanesfield shortly after 9pm, to reports a 16-year-old had suffered serious stab wound injuries. Tragically, the boy died at the scene and a murder investigation has been launched.
Officers are reviewing CCTV and speaking to residents in the area. Chief Inspector Will O’Connor, from Wolverhampton Police, said, “Firstly, my thoughts are with the boy’s family and friends during this extremely difficult time. They are now being supported by specialist officers.
“The investigation is progressing at pace and detectives are reviewing CCTV and forensically examining the scene. “There will be an increase in police around the area in the coming days and they will be offering reassurance and conducting house to house enquiries.
